.PageLayout_container__1qLxq{min-height:100vh;background:var(--background-primary);color:var(--text-primary);display:flex;flex-direction:column}.PageLayout_main__4xUrl{flex:1;padding:var(--spacing-xl);margin:0 auto;width:100%}.PageLayout_sm__44yXg{max-width:640px}.PageLayout_md__q56bP{max-width:768px}.PageLayout_lg__jEFjQ{max-width:1024px}.PageLayout_xl__tLzrt{max-width:1280px}.PageLayout_full__7fNOk{max-width:none;padding-left:var(--spacing-md);padding-right:var(--spacing-md)}@media (max-width:768px){.PageLayout_main__4xUrl{padding:var(--spacing-md)}}@media (max-width:480px){.PageLayout_main__4xUrl{padding:var(--spacing-sm)}}.Section_section__kyIKK{width:100%}.Section_section__kyIKK.Section_sm__WTE68{margin-bottom:var(--spacing-lg)}.Section_section__kyIKK.Section_md__H7Cac{margin-bottom:var(--spacing-xl)}.Section_section__kyIKK.Section_lg__XmvJ3{margin-bottom:var(--spacing-2xl)}.Section_header__omvWA{margin-bottom:var(--spacing-lg)}.Section_title__W8GPf{font-size:var(--font-size-2xl);font-weight:var(--font-weight-semibold);color:var(--text-heading);margin:0 0 var(--spacing-sm) 0;line-height:var(--line-height-tight)}.Section_description__a8TK7{font-size:var(--font-size-base);color:var(--text-secondary);margin:0;line-height:var(--line-height-relaxed);max-width:65ch}@media (max-width:768px){.Section_title__W8GPf{font-size:var(--font-size-xl)}.Section_description__a8TK7{font-size:var(--font-size-sm)}}.Button_button__hMNEn{border:none;border-radius:var(--radius-md);font-weight:var(--font-weight-medium);cursor:pointer;transition:all var(--transition-base);display:inline-flex;align-items:center;justify-content:center;gap:var(--spacing-sm);font-family:inherit;line-height:1}.Button_button__hMNEn:disabled{opacity:.5;cursor:not-allowed}.Button_primary__oSpWt{background:var(--accent-primary);color:#fff;border:1px solid var(--accent-primary)}.Button_primary__oSpWt:hover:not(:disabled){background:var(--accent-secondary);border-color:var(--accent-secondary);box-shadow:var(--shadow-md)}.Button_primary__oSpWt:active:not(:disabled){transform:translateY(1px);box-shadow:var(--shadow-sm)}.Button_secondary__lRe7Q{background:var(--background-tertiary);color:var(--text-primary);border:1px solid var(--border-primary)}.Button_secondary__lRe7Q:hover:not(:disabled){background:var(--background-secondary);border-color:var(--accent-primary)}.Button_secondary__lRe7Q:active:not(:disabled){transform:translateY(1px)}.Button_ghost__mZ9vJ{background:transparent;color:var(--text-secondary);border:1px solid transparent}.Button_ghost__mZ9vJ:hover:not(:disabled){background:var(--background-secondary);color:var(--text-primary)}.Button_ghost__mZ9vJ:active:not(:disabled){background:var(--background-tertiary)}.Button_danger__1ocl9{background:#dc2626;color:#fff;border:1px solid #dc2626}.Button_danger__1ocl9:hover:not(:disabled){background:#b91c1c;border-color:#b91c1c;box-shadow:var(--shadow-md)}.Button_danger__1ocl9:active:not(:disabled){transform:translateY(1px);box-shadow:var(--shadow-sm)}.Button_sm__h9eWB{padding:var(--spacing-sm) var(--spacing-md);font-size:var(--font-size-sm);min-height:32px}.Button_md__exKk_{padding:var(--spacing-md) var(--spacing-lg);font-size:var(--font-size-base);min-height:40px}.Button_lg__PdjsY{padding:var(--spacing-lg) var(--spacing-xl);font-size:var(--font-size-lg);min-height:48px}.Button_fullWidth__JjsBk{width:100%}.Button_loading__WH8KX{display:flex;align-items:center;gap:var(--spacing-sm)}.Button_spinner____7ub{width:1em;height:1em;border:2px solid transparent;border-top-color:currentcolor;border-radius:50%;animation:Button_spin__0uF6_ .6s linear infinite}@keyframes Button_spin__0uF6_{to{transform:rotate(1turn)}}.Button_button__hMNEn:focus-visible{outline:2px solid var(--accent-primary);outline-offset:2px}@media (prefers-reduced-motion:reduce){.Button_button__hMNEn{transition:none}.Button_button__hMNEn:active:not(:disabled){transform:none}.Button_spinner____7ub{animation:none;opacity:.6}}@media (prefers-contrast:high){.Button_button__hMNEn{border-width:2px}}.Card_card__7jt2e{background:var(--background-secondary);border-radius:var(--radius-lg);transition:all var(--transition-base);width:100%}.Card_card__7jt2e.Card_elevated__f6Vhr{box-shadow:var(--shadow-md)}.Card_card__7jt2e.Card_elevated__f6Vhr:hover{box-shadow:var(--shadow-lg)}.Card_card__7jt2e.Card_outlined__8C6hG{border:1px solid var(--border-primary);background:var(--background-primary)}.Card_card__7jt2e.Card_clickable__DoqBy{cursor:pointer}.Card_card__7jt2e.Card_clickable__DoqBy:hover{transform:translateY(-2px);box-shadow:var(--shadow-lg)}.Card_card__7jt2e.Card_clickable__DoqBy:active{transform:translateY(0);box-shadow:var(--shadow-md)}.Card_card__7jt2e.Card_clickable__DoqBy:focus-visible{outline:2px solid var(--accent-primary);outline-offset:2px}.Card_padding-sm__opo4v{padding:var(--spacing-md)}.Card_padding-md__FOkJM{padding:var(--spacing-lg)}.Card_padding-lg__sQUBS{padding:var(--spacing-xl)}@media (prefers-reduced-motion:reduce){.Card_card__7jt2e{transition:none}.Card_card__7jt2e.Card_clickable__DoqBy:hover{transform:none}}.Input_container__eAhpV{display:flex;flex-direction:column;gap:var(--spacing-xs)}.Input_fullWidth__BdT1e{width:100%}.Input_label__83Pis{font-size:var(--font-size-sm);font-weight:var(--font-weight-medium);color:var(--text-primary)}.Input_required__2bj38{color:#dc2626}.Input_input__h6Yry{padding:var(--spacing-md);font-size:var(--font-size-base);font-family:inherit;border:1px solid var(--border-primary);border-radius:var(--radius-md);background:var(--background-primary);color:var(--text-primary);transition:all var(--transition-base);width:100%}.Input_input__h6Yry::-moz-placeholder{color:var(--text-tertiary)}.Input_input__h6Yry::placeholder{color:var(--text-tertiary)}.Input_input__h6Yry:hover:not(:disabled){border-color:var(--border-secondary)}.Input_input__h6Yry:focus{outline:none;border-color:var(--accent-primary);box-shadow:0 0 0 3px hsla(31,20%,63%,.1)}.Input_input__h6Yry:disabled{opacity:.5;cursor:not-allowed;background:var(--background-tertiary)}.Input_input__h6Yry.Input_error__KqG2Y{border-color:#dc2626}.Input_input__h6Yry.Input_error__KqG2Y:focus{box-shadow:0 0 0 3px rgba(220,38,38,.1)}.Input_errorText__P97RI{font-size:var(--font-size-sm);color:#dc2626;margin:0;display:flex;align-items:center;gap:var(--spacing-xs)}.Input_helperText__zUaGe{font-size:var(--font-size-sm);color:var(--text-secondary);margin:0;line-height:var(--line-height-normal)}@media (prefers-contrast:high){.Input_input__h6Yry{border-width:2px}.Input_input__h6Yry:focus{outline:2px solid var(--accent-primary);outline-offset:2px}}.EmptyState_container__wt9LK{display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;padding:var(--spacing-2xl) var(--spacing-xl);min-height:300px}.EmptyState_icon__nEhRa{font-size:3rem;color:var(--text-secondary);margin-bottom:var(--spacing-lg);opacity:.6;line-height:1}.EmptyState_title___sezM{font-size:var(--font-size-xl);font-weight:var(--font-weight-semibold);color:var(--text-primary);margin:0 0 var(--spacing-sm) 0;line-height:var(--line-height-tight)}.EmptyState_description__Be39x{font-size:var(--font-size-base);color:var(--text-secondary);margin:0 0 var(--spacing-lg) 0;max-width:400px;line-height:var(--line-height-relaxed)}.EmptyState_action__8gqJk{margin-top:var(--spacing-md)}@media (max-width:768px){.EmptyState_container__wt9LK{padding:var(--spacing-xl) var(--spacing-md);min-height:250px}.EmptyState_title___sezM{font-size:var(--font-size-lg)}.EmptyState_description__Be39x{font-size:var(--font-size-sm)}}.LoadingState_container__vyJ0M{display:flex;flex-direction:column;align-items:center;justify-content:center;padding:var(--spacing-xl);min-height:200px}.LoadingState_spinner__Vs7Hf{width:40px;height:40px;border:3px solid var(--background-tertiary);border-top-color:var(--accent-primary);border-radius:50%;animation:LoadingState_spin__P4Kmf .8s linear infinite}.LoadingState_container__vyJ0M.LoadingState_sm__S6xkI{padding:var(--spacing-md);min-height:100px}.LoadingState_container__vyJ0M.LoadingState_sm__S6xkI .LoadingState_spinner__Vs7Hf{width:24px;height:24px;border-width:2px}.LoadingState_container__vyJ0M.LoadingState_lg__tMcMR{padding:var(--spacing-2xl);min-height:300px}.LoadingState_container__vyJ0M.LoadingState_lg__tMcMR .LoadingState_spinner__Vs7Hf{width:56px;height:56px;border-width:4px}.LoadingState_message__UeydJ{margin-top:var(--spacing-lg);font-size:var(--font-size-base);color:var(--text-secondary);line-height:var(--line-height-normal)}.LoadingState_container__vyJ0M.LoadingState_sm__S6xkI .LoadingState_message__UeydJ{font-size:var(--font-size-sm);margin-top:var(--spacing-md)}.LoadingState_container__vyJ0M.LoadingState_lg__tMcMR .LoadingState_message__UeydJ{font-size:var(--font-size-lg);margin-top:var(--spacing-xl)}@keyframes LoadingState_spin__P4Kmf{to{transform:rotate(1turn)}}.LoadingState_sr-only__6rLK_{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border-width:0}@media (prefers-reduced-motion:reduce){.LoadingState_spinner__Vs7Hf{animation:none;opacity:.6}}.page_hero__SKW6o{text-align:center;padding:var(--spacing-3xl) 0;max-width:800px;margin:0 auto}.page_heroTitle__Gfler{font-size:clamp(2rem,5vw,3.5rem);font-weight:700;color:var(--text-primary);margin-bottom:var(--spacing-xl);line-height:1.2;letter-spacing:-.02em}.page_heroButtons__5vj38{display:flex;gap:var(--spacing-md);justify-content:center;flex-wrap:wrap}.page_featureGrid__LbVmI{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:var(--spacing-xl);margin-top:var(--spacing-xl)}.page_featureIcon__mHZON{color:var(--accent-primary);margin-bottom:var(--spacing-md);display:flex;justify-content:center}.page_featureTitle__kH4Xm{font-size:var(--font-size-xl);font-weight:600;color:var(--text-primary);margin-bottom:var(--spacing-md);text-align:center}.page_featureDescription__gBWpw{font-size:var(--font-size-base);color:var(--text-secondary);line-height:1.7;text-align:center}.page_principlesList__nPrm_{max-width:800px;margin:0 auto;display:flex;flex-direction:column;gap:var(--spacing-xl)}.page_principleItem__sooi6{display:flex;gap:var(--spacing-lg);align-items:flex-start}.page_principleNumber__CVWVR{flex-shrink:0;width:48px;height:48px;border-radius:50%;background:var(--background-tertiary);color:var(--text-primary);display:flex;align-items:center;justify-content:center;font-size:var(--font-size-xl);font-weight:700}.page_principleContent__f6KOs{flex:1}.page_principleTitle__5H1xx{font-size:var(--font-size-lg);font-weight:600;color:var(--text-primary);margin-bottom:var(--spacing-sm)}.page_principleDescription__q2wsO{font-size:var(--font-size-base);color:var(--text-secondary);line-height:1.6}.page_finalCta__NPx4S{text-align:center;max-width:700px;margin:0 auto;padding:var(--spacing-3xl) 0}.page_ctaTitle__T8028{font-size:clamp(1.75rem,4vw,2.5rem);font-weight:700;color:var(--text-primary);margin-bottom:var(--spacing-lg)}.page_ctaDescription__frXUA{font-size:var(--font-size-lg);color:var(--text-secondary);line-height:1.7;margin-bottom:var(--spacing-md)}.page_ctaSubtext__lN81R{font-size:var(--font-size-base);color:var(--text-tertiary);line-height:1.6;margin-bottom:var(--spacing-xl);font-style:italic}@media (max-width:768px){.page_hero__SKW6o{padding:var(--spacing-2xl) 0}.page_featureGrid__LbVmI{grid-template-columns:1fr}.page_principleItem__sooi6{flex-direction:column;text-align:center}.page_principleNumber__CVWVR{margin:0 auto}}